Skinners' Academy is an Academy (Academy sponsor led). The school consists of mixed pupils aged between 11 and 19 and has a capacity of 1150. The school was last rated as Good by Ofsted on 20 Jun 2013.

This school has strong academic results. It is in the top 40% of Secondary schools in England based on Key Stage 4 GCSE performance and ranking according to the Attainment 8 score (how well pupils of the school have performed in up to 8 qualifications).
